Context: The Data Methodology
To understand the gravity of this release, we need to isolate what Alibaba actually disclosed. The article (source: WSJ-style PR release) provides only a few hard facts: model architecture is MoE with 2.4T total parameters, no activation count given; a tiered subscription plan called Token Plan with prices from 39 RMB to 499 RMB per month (roughly $5.40 to $69); limited-time discounts of 17-35%; integration with internal tools Qoder and QoderWork; and a pledge to open-source the final model. Zero benchmark scores. Zero inference cost per token. Zero details on training compute or hardware. This is a classic asymmetric information release—heavy on marketing, light on verifiable metrics. Core: The On-Chain Evidence Chain
Let's connect the dots for blockchain AI. Currently, projects like Bittensor (TAO) charge between $0.50 to $2.00 per million tokens for inference from subnets running 7B-70B parameter models. Render Network's GPU compute for fine-tuning starts at $1.50 per hour for an A100. Now scale that to a 2.4T model. Even assuming only 200B activated parameters per forward pass (industry typical for MoE), the compute required is roughly 3x that of GPT-4 inference. Alibaba's Token Plan does not disclose per-token pricing, but the subscription model implies a fixed cost per user. If a developer uses 10M tokens per month on the Standard plan ($19), that's $0.0019 per 1K tokens—nearly 100x cheaper than Bittensor's current rates. This is not a competitive advantage; it's a market-clearing event. Contrarian: Correlation ≠ Causation
Before we declare the death of blockchain AI, let's examine the hidden variables. Alibaba's pricing assumes massive economies of scale and cheap Chinese electricity—and a willingness to subsidize. The loss leader strategy is classic: hook users with low subscription costs, then upsell proprietary fine-tuning APIs and lock them into the AliCloud ecosystem. But blockchain AI offers something Alibaba cannot: verifiable computation, censorship resistance, and programmable economics. A developer running a model on Bittensor can prove the inference was executed correctly via ZK-proofs. Alibaba can give you a receipt, not a proof. In my 2022 LUNA collapse forensics, the fatal flaw was not the model but the lack of transparency. Similarly, Alibaba's 2.4T parameter count is unverified. The model could be a distilled 70B with marketing MoE. Until independent benchmarks surface, the entire pricing story is subject to a single point of failure: trust. The contrarian bet here is that blockchain AI doesn't need to compete on cost if it wins on trust and composability. But that requires the market to value those attributes. Right now, the market values cheap inference more.
